General purpose optical computer
US5164913A · kind A · utility
Assignee
Inventors
Key dates
| Filing date | Jan 10, 1991 |
| Grant date | Nov 17, 1992 |
| Priority date | — |
| Expiry date | Jan 10, 2011 |
Classification
- Technology area (CPC G)Physics
- CPC primaryG06E1/04
- WIPO fieldComputer technology
- WIPO sectorElectrical engineering
Abstract
A general purpose optical computer in which bits of a control vectors are optically ANDed with bits of a data vector in a vector-vector operation, and in which the results of the optical AND operations are ORed by way of threshold detectors to form combinatorial functionals and combinatorial summations, where the combinatorial functionals and combinatorial summations generated implement a user designated instruction. In the preferred embodiment of the present invention, a plurality of detectors are provided, and a plurality of control words are input to the control operator means for form a control mask which operates upon the input bits provided to the light source means. Each control word interacts with the input bits and the result of such interaction is focused on a different detector. In this manner a substantial number of functionals and/or summations can be formed in parallel and operating upon very wide input words.
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.